Conjugata litorea (Zanardini) Kuntze 1891

Publication Details
Conjugata litorea (Zanardini) Kuntze 1891: 890

Published in: Kuntze, O. (1891). Revisio generum plantarum. Pars II. pp. 375-1011. Leipzig, London, Milano, New York, Paris: Arthur Felix, Dulau & Co., U. Hoepli, Gust. A. Schechert, Charles Klincksierck.

Request PDF

Publication date: 5 Nov 1891

Type Species
The type species (lectotype) of the genus Conjugata is Conjugata princeps Vaucher.

Status of Name
This name is currently regarded as a synonym of Spirogyra litorea Zanardini.

Basionym
Spirogyra litorea Zanardini

Type Information
Italy: Venice.;

Origin of Species Name
Adjective (Latin), pertaining to the sea-shore (Stearn 1973).
